A delicate, slanted script with a calligraphic feel and clean, continuous strokes. Letterforms are narrow and rhythmically spaced, with long ascenders/descenders and frequent entry/exit strokes that encourage connection in running text. The capitals are more ornate, showing generous loops and sweeping terminals, while the lowercase stays compact with small counters and a tight inner structure. Strokes remain smooth and consistent, with subtle thick–thin modulation that reads as pen-driven rather than brushy, and rounded turns that keep the texture light on the page.

Well-suited to event materials such as invitations and stationery, as well as beauty, lifestyle, and boutique branding where an elegant handwritten voice is desired. It also works effectively for short display lines—names, headings, and signature marks—where the ornate capitals can be featured without crowding.

The overall tone is graceful and intimate, evoking handwritten notes, formal invitations, and classic signature-style branding. Its looping capitals and flowing joins add a romantic, ceremonial character, while the restrained stroke weight keeps it feeling polished rather than casual or playful.

Likely designed to emulate a refined, pen-written cursive with a signature-like flow, pairing expressive capitals with a more restrained lowercase to maintain readability in phrases. The intent appears to balance decorative flourish with a consistent, smooth writing rhythm for elegant display use.

In the samples, the distinctive capitals (notably with large swashes and looped bowls) create strong word-shape silhouettes and a sense of movement. The compact lowercase and small interior spaces suggest it benefits from comfortable sizes and slightly open tracking in longer lines, especially where repeated joins and loops accumulate.
